Manchester United are considering a surprise move for Inter Milan star Federico Dimarco following his sensational performances in this season’s Champions League run.

The Italians were beaten by Manchester City in the final in Instanbul but the Serie A giants proved a fierce competitor in the showpiece.

Despite their sensational run to the final, Inter have operated under a financial cloud in the last 12 months.

The Italians are heavily in debt and must raise significant funds this summer through player sales.

While the likes of Lautaro Martinez, Andre Onana and Denzel Dumfries have been linked with an exit, the Independent say Dimarco is up for grabs.

The Italian thrived at left wing-back last term, showing his ability in front of goal by scoring six goals in 50 appearances.

While United have Luke Shaw and Tyrell Malacia as options at left-back, Shaw operated at centre-back during stages of the season.

Real Madrid are also interested in Dimarco but United have greater financial muscle than the Spaniards, who have already spent big on Jude Bellingham so far this summer.
